Vishal Aggarwal

Software Engineer

Ghaziabad, Uttar Pradesh, India2 yrs 10 mos experience

Key Highlights

  • Expert in full-stack development with Python and React.
  • Proven experience in building scalable applications and APIs.
  • Strong background in cloud deployment and CI/CD practices.
Stackforce AI infers this person is a Full Stack Engineer specializing in SaaS applications with expertise in cloud technologies.

Contact

Skills

Core Skills

PythonReactDjango

Other Skills

FastAPIAWSCI/CDSQLNoSQLWebSocketsCeleryJWTDjango REST FrameworkJavaScriptDockerAmazon Web Services (AWS)Continuous Integration and Continuous Delivery (CI/CD)RafayKubernetes

About

First and foremost, I love writing code. Ever since writing my first program in Java and manipulating it to produce the desired output, I have been obsessed with the idea of using software to solve practical problems. I'm passionate about solving the never-ending challenge of software engineering. I believe in the ability of programming to change and enhance people's lives all across the world. I love learning about new technologies and implementing them. 🛠️ Tech Stack & Tools • Languages : Python, JavaScript (ES6+), Java, C, SQL, HTML/CSS • Frameworks/Libraries: Django, Django REST Framework, React.js, Material UI, Redux Toolkit, Flask, Pandas, NumPy, Bootstrap, Selenium • Databases: PostgreSQL, MySQL, MongoDB (Familiar) • DevOps/Cloud: Git, GitLab, GitHub, CI/CD, AWS (EC2), DigitalOcean, GCP (Familiar) • Tools: VS Code, PyCharm, DataGrip, Postman, Confluence, Jira 💡 I’m passionate about clean code, design patterns, and lifelong learning. Always open to exciting opportunities in Full Stack, Backend, or Frontend development roles.

Experience

2 yrs 10 mos
Total Experience
2 yrs 3 mos
Average Tenure
7 mos
Current Experience

Nagarro

Senior Engineer

Oct 2025Present · 7 mos · Gurugram, Haryana, India · Hybrid

  • Design and build scalable full-stack applications using Python, FastAPI, and React, delivering high-performance solutions for modern web platforms.
  • Develop secure and efficient RESTful APIs and backend services, optimizing database queries and application performance for reliable production systems.
  • Deploy and manage containerized services on AWS ECS Fargate, leveraging CI/CD pipelines, AWS Secrets Manager, and Amazon RDS to ensure secure, automated, and scalable cloud deployments.
  • Work closely with cross-functional teams including product managers, designers, and engineers to translate complex requirements into robust, scalable software solutions.
  • Contribute to code reviews, architectural discussions, and engineering best practices, while mentoring developers and promoting clean, maintainable code.
PythonFastAPIReactAWSCI/CD

Virtual employee pvt. ltd.

2 roles

Software Developer

Jul 2023Oct 2025 · 2 yrs 3 mos · On-site

  • Developed full-stack applications using React, Django REST, and SQL/NoSQL databases (PostgreSQL, MongoDB), applying clean-code and modular design principles.
  • Built real-time, event-driven features with WebSockets and Celery to optimize async workflows and system responsiveness.
  • Collaborated directly with 4+ international clients to gather requirements, deliver tailored technical solutions, ensuring transparency through weekly reporting and continuous feedback.
  • Delivered secure, role-based APIs with JWT and integrate GenAI (OpenAI) APIs to enhance UX through AI-driven, intelligent interactions.
  • Led Agile sprints and conduct code reviews and mentoring to onboard new team members, while deploying services on AWS, GCP, and DigitalOcean to ensure scalability and resilience.
ReactDjangoSQLNoSQLWebSocketsCelery+1

Software Developer Trainee

Jul 2022Jul 2023 · 1 yr · On-site

  • Built backend APIs using Python and Django REST Framework.
  • Developed responsive UI components using React and JavaScript.
  • Implemented authentication, validation, and testing for web applications.
  • Collaborated with senior developers to build scalable features.
  • Followed Git-based workflows and Agile development practices.
  • Update daily progress and task report on resource management tool (NM Tool)
PythonDjango REST FrameworkReactJavaScriptDjango

Twowaits

Java Scholar Intern

Feb 2022Feb 2022 · 0 mo · Ghaziabad, Uttar Pradesh, India · Remote

  • 1 month Tathastu Java Scholar Intern at Two Waits Technologies Pvt. Ltd.
  • Prepared a variety of different notes, programs and documents to ensure smooth learning.

Education

KIET Group of Institutions

Master of Technology — Computer Software Engineering

Sep 2024Jul 2026

R.D. ENGINEERING COLLEGE, DUHAI, GHAZIABAD

Bachelor of Technology - BTech — Computer Software Engineering

Jun 2019Jul 2023

Chhaya Public School, Modinagar

10+2 — PCM

Mar 2018Mar 2019

Chhaya Public School Modinagar

10th

Mar 2016Mar 2017

Stackforce found 100+ more professionals with Python & React

Explore similar profiles based on matching skills and experience